Output 7d34a75b841ea02f8d6486750741c4e32f6ca8446a3aba4feffd281237351478:206

value
22593361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34635bce3e6a33f55ba7e535a60e97acc09bd4f3 OP_EQUAL
address
36U265Ptp4VbyQz8nrQ9nhTQe4dvLGk2cN
transaction
7d34a75b841ea02f8d6486750741c4e32f6ca8446a3aba4feffd281237351478
spent
true